FAQ
1. What is a large finned aluminum heat sink for LED?
A large finned aluminum heat sink for LED is a thermal management component designed to dissipate heat from LED lights and improve cooling performance.
2. Why use an aluminum heat sink for LED lighting?
An aluminum heat sink for LED lighting offers strong thermal conductivity, lightweight design, and cost-effective heat dissipation for better LED performance.
3. How does a finned heat sink improve LED cooling?
A finned heat sink increases surface area, allowing more efficient airflow and faster heat dissipation for LED heat management.
4. Can this LED heat sink support high-power applications?
Yes, a large finned aluminum heat sink is ideal for high-power LED applications that require reliable thermal dissipation.
5. Does a heat sink help extend LED lifespan?
Yes, effective LED heat dissipation lowers operating temperature and helps extend LED lifespan and stability.
